RX-8 review: Edmunds
Ion Redline review: Edmunds

0-60 time:
Ion, 6.7 seconds
RX-8, 6.6 seconds

Quarter mile:
Ion, 14.62@97.19mph
RX-8, 15.1@92.8mph

Sounds like they're pretty similar, at least in terms of speed. :)
